Assay Information
| Assay Type | Functional |
| Organism | Mus musculus |
| Cell Type | Beta-TC3 |
| Confidence | 1 — Organism |
| Curated By | Expert |
Publication
New 3-alkylamino-4H-thieno-1,2,4-thiadiazine 1,1-dioxide derivatives activate ATP-sensitive potassium channels of pancreatic beta cells.
